Output 23c663b76098dccfa1144376fa7a05103666c069495307788817e4047f1a2508:1

value
37653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a2cd80c02d2a388ba244edcc37d754d4503abc OP_EQUAL
address
33khpVnY2xXtf4o6jhFiHqYRUSHFBV4V1F
transaction
23c663b76098dccfa1144376fa7a05103666c069495307788817e4047f1a2508
spent
true